A woman has confessed to charging her family members per head for meals at her house over the festive period, stating that it would be too costly otherwise.

Known as @abilourichards on social media, Abi revealed that she billed her eight adult family members approximately £30 each for three days of meals at her home.

Although she wouldn't normally request them to chip in directly, she was relieved when they offered, as it prevented her from being significantly out of pocket.

In a TikTok video, she detailed her extensive festive shopping trip to Aldi and Tesco, which covered meals for Christmas Eve, Christmas Day, and Boxing Day.
